
Tuesday Night's Game vs. Lehigh Valley Postponed
May 27, 2025 - International League (IL)
Norfolk Tides News Release
Tuesday night's game vs. the Lehigh Valley IronPigs has been postponed due to inclement weather. It will be made up as part of a single admission doubleheader, Thursday, May 29, with the first game starting at 12:05 pm, gates will open at 11:00 am. The doubleheader will feature two seven inning games.
Fans may exchange their May 27, 2025 ticket(s) at the Harbor Park box office for any remaining 2025 regular season home game except for July 3. Fans do not have to use the tickets for the scheduled doubleheader. Fans holding tickets for May 27, 2025 game who wish to attend the doubleheader or any unrestricted future game in 2025, will need to exchange their ticket(s) and obtain a new ticket at the Harbor Park Box Office. Since we cannot guarantee the same seats will be open for a future game, fans must choose their new seat(s) when they exchange their May 27, 2025 ticket(s).
